Siyu Chen

Board Member


Nicki possesses an educational background spanning China, Singapore, and Australia. Following her graduation from the University of Adelaide with a Bachelor's degree in International Business, she worked in Adelaide's media industry and Sydney's film sector.

During her time in Sydney, Nicki authored her debut novel, Wind Chaser (published in Chinese as '悉尼沉浮 1997'). Drawing on the real-life stories of Chinese immigrants in the 1990s, the book chronicles their experiences and lives in a new country. In 2019, the novel was published by the World Affairs Press (affiliated with the Ministry of Foreign Affairs of China) and distributed across both China and Australia. In 2022, she published her second book, The Great Painter: Cézanne, through Beijing United Publishing Company.

In 2019, Nicki hosted an abstract ink art exhibition, "Koalas In Ink," in both Sydney and Chengdu. She subsequently founded Donrein Cultures, an integrated agency that translates Eastern heritage and philosophy into brand values for a global clientele. In 2023, she co-founded Sinoworks, which provides global energy solutions and strategic consulting services to clients in China, Australia, and Europe.

Currently, Nicki serves as the General Manager for Greater China at ACYPI, coordinating engagement and support for the bilateral youth community. Additionally, she holds the position of Deputy Secretary-General for the Innovation and Entrepreneurship Incubation Base of the Sichuan Overseas Returnees Enterprise Association.
